- Madonna made her directorial debut in Berlin on Wednesday with her film, 'Filth & Wisdom.' The movie follows narrator a Ukrainian immigrant, played by Gogol Bordello's Eugene Hutz, as he seeks superstardom with his gypsy punk band.
- A judge ruled in favor of 50 Cent in his dispute with ex-girlfriend, Shaniqua Tomkins, over child support for their son, 10-year-old Marquis. The rapper took Tomkins to court following her requests for more money. She will now only receive $6,700 a month, as opposed to her initial request of $50,000. (Courtesy of WENN)
- Rapper Prodigy avoided jail for the second time in six weeks after being hospitalized on Wednesday in New York due to complications from sickle cell anaemia. Prodigy entered the facility on the same day he was due to turn himself in to begin his three-and-a-half year prison term for gun possession offences.
